For mothers day I had a big family get together here at my place and made (amongst other things) Ukrainian 'patychky" or as we call them meat on a stick. Marinaded meat is skewered and coated with crumbs, pan fried to seal and then finished in a slow oven. I made so many that I have a freezer full so tonight I am taking the easy road and puling out some for dinner!

I made a homemade version of hamburger helper yesterday which I got out of the Mennonite cookbook. Easy, just brown the meat, add seasonings and chopped vegies, cover with cooked noodles and cheese, simmer for 15 minutes. It was good.
